Against the backdrop of the rapid development of the global electronics industry, metallized polypropylene film capacitors are becoming key components in the fields of power electronics, new energy, and new energy vehicles with their excellent electrical performance and reliability. Its market development trends present multiple important directions, which deserve the attention of the industry.

Technology iteration is the core driving force behind the upgrade of metallized polypropylene film capacitors. The research and development of new polypropylene substrates has significantly improved dielectric strength and temperature resistance, extending the service life of capacitors to 10,000 hours. At the same time, breakthroughs in nano-scale metal plating technology have significantly reduced ESR (equivalent series resistance), supporting stable operation in higher frequency bands and meeting the high-frequency requirements of 5G communications and server power supplies.

The new energy revolution brings structural growth opportunities to the industry. The demand for high-reliability capacitors in photovoltaic inverters, energy storage systems, and electric vehicle drive systems continues to expand. Data shows that the global new energy capacitor market size has an annual compound growth rate of 8.2%, among which metallized film capacitors occupy a core position due to their high-voltage resistance characteristics. In particular, with the popularization of new energy vehicles, the adoption of 800V high-voltage platforms has further boosted the demand for high-voltage film capacitors.

The market structure is polarized. The high-end market is driven by technological innovation, and customers are more concerned about the stability of products under high temperature and high pressure environments; the mid- and low-end markets face cost pressures, prompting companies to accelerate automated production transformation. In the context of increasingly stringent environmental protection requirements, recyclable materials and green processes have become the key to differentiated competition among manufacturers.

Industry experts pointed out that in the next five years, metallized polypropylene film capacitors will develop in the direction of higher withstand voltage, lower loss and more intelligent, and collaborative innovation with silicon carbide power devices will become an important breakthrough point. This technological change will not only reshape the product form, but also promote the collaborative upgrading of related industrial chains.
